Innovative Materials Used in Crusher Hammer Head Manufacturing

At the upcoming 138th Canton Fair in 2025, the spotlight will be on the innovative materials used in manufacturing crusher hammer heads, a crucial component in the mining and construction industries. These materials not only enhance the durability and efficiency of hammer heads but also play a vital role in improving overall crusher performance. New alloys and composite materials are being introduced, aimed at increasing resistance to wear and tear while also minimizing weight, which can lead to enhanced operational efficiency.

One of the most promising developments in this area is the use of advanced high-strength steel and tungsten carbide composites. These materials exhibit exceptional hardness and impact resistance, making them ideal for the demanding conditions faced in crushing applications. Moreover, the incorporation of specialized coatings is gaining traction, providing additional protection against corrosion and abrasion. Comparative Analysis of Traditional vs. New Crusher Hammer Designs

At the upcoming 138th Canton Fair in China, the spotlight will shine on innovations in crusher hammer heads, particularly a comparative analysis of traditional versus new designs. Traditional crusher hammer heads, commonly made of high-carbon steel, have long been favored due to their robustness and cost-effectiveness. However, recent studies reveal that their average lifespan tends to be around 1,800 to 2,200 hours of operational use under heavy load conditions. In contrast, new designs, featuring advanced materials like high chromium alloy and composite materials, promise significantly improved durability and efficiency.

Recent industry reports indicate that innovations in hammer head designs can lead to a 30% increase in lifespan and up to a 20% reduction in energy consumption during crushing operations. For instance, the integration of modern simulation techniques and geometric optimization in hammer design has enabled manufacturers to produce more effective and lightweight hammer heads. These advancements not only enhance performance but also contribute to reduced wear on the equipment, which translates to lower maintenance costs.
